Exploring the Rich Flavor of Black Garlic
Black garlic, a culinary marvel transformed from humble white garlic through a unique fermentation process, offers a depth of flavor that transcends its pungent relative. Its color deepens to an almost black hue as it matures, and its texture becomes soft and syrupy, akin to balsamic vinegar. This transformation not only alters the appearance but also unlocks a trove of savory notes. The palate is rich and mellow, with hints of molasses, sweetness, and even a subtle fruitiness, making it incredibly versatile in both sweet and savory dishes.

Health Benefits of Black Garlic: A Culinary Gem
Black garlic has gained recognition for its unique flavor and aroma, beyond that, it boasts an impressive array of health benefits. This culinary delight is created by a process that develops regular garlic into a soft, sweet and savory |tangy and mellow| complex and rich treat.
One of the most notable benefits of black garlic is its antioxidant properties. It is packed with polyphenols that neutralize free radicals, protecting your cells from damage and possibly reduce the risk of chronic diseases.
Additionally, black garlic has been demonstrated to have its impacts on blood pressure and cholesterol levels, making it a valuable heart-healthy choice. Furthermore, more info it may also boost the immune system and promote digestion.
